Overview Of Position

Releases and manages work orders from inception to completion using MRP system.

Essential Job Functions

  • Create, monitor & update work orders in accordance with MPS/MRP planned order requirements.
  • Track W/Os from material kitting through closing.
  • Follow/expedite work orders through all operations and processes in sufficient time to meet completion dates.
  • Assist and support manufacturing activities through operations across shared work centers and assist in keeping assigned products on schedule.
  • Coordinate any shortages/material replacement with program teams and store.
  • Provide status of work in progress, material availability, and potential production problems to ensure that personnel, equipment, materials, and services are provided as needed.
  • Generate shipping documents using MRP.
  • Monitor WIP inventory levels to ensure accuracy.

Due to the nature of our work and applicable U.S. export control laws, this position requires International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) eligibility. Only individuals who qualify as a “U.S. person” as defined by ITAR (U.S. citizens, U.S. permanent residents, refugees, or asylees), unless specified otherwise within job description, are eligible for employment.
